Output 998ed50493257d5ce6d33251ea3b135fa0c266e4a702750d7801d8e10deb4171:0

value
22139433
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91c13631e86661b13060447dfe72ed480b6cab7d OP_EQUAL
address
3EyhMwfiww1w81NTcgBKEyGJUN3cjFBpYX
transaction
998ed50493257d5ce6d33251ea3b135fa0c266e4a702750d7801d8e10deb4171
confirmations
310344
spent
true